Charles Dickens
View our unique collection of Dickens manuscripts, original illustrations, autograph letters, and other mementos, which were given to the Free Library by collectors William Elkins and D. Jacques Benoliel. Learn more about this collection. For advanced searching filters for this collection, please use the link "Advanced."
